## v2.8.1

Batch email digests now scheduled via the Quillgate cron runner instead of per-user timers. Reduces queue churn at top of hour; digests fan out in 5-minute shards keyed by account hash. Migration backfills existing schedules automatically on first boot. Rollback requires re-enabling the legacy timer flag in config. See the Quillgate scheduling doc for shard math. Direct questions about this change to the maintainer named below.

named custodian: Zorael Sordor

**Facilities Ticket #—, Ostergaard Campus**

Room 2.14 has been reconfigured as a secure room for candidate interviews. Visiting contractors fitting the soundproof panels should coordinate with the facilities desk before entry, as the room stays locked between sessions. Tools must not be left inside overnight. For entry to Room 2.14 during the works, use the door code below.

staff pass of fajof-fawif = bdg-ES-2

**14:22** — Confirmed that the dark-mode toggle in the Gristmill admin dashboard was rendering white text on white backgrounds for the audit-log panel only. Traced to a stale CSS variable override introduced in the Ferndale theme refactor; the panel never received the updated token map. Rolled the fix into a hotfix branch, verified on three browsers, and handed to deploy. The artifact we promoted to production is identified below.

trace token, yageg-fahaf: htk3_4d6

If a query fails with a missing-partition error, check the roller's last run before filing anything — most incidents are a stalled roller, not schema drift. Never create partitions by hand; mismatched boundaries break the retention sweeper. For questions about partition layout, retention windows, or backfills into closed months, contact the data platform team at the address below.

escalation mailbox, kaweg-kahif: druwyn.sordor@nelvroworks.corp